Transaction 73a59b9a7c6de170b81a5b3bfdcd5f2a3890a184aa79dafb6b15b38d2208b104
1 Input
1 Output
-
73a59b9a7c6de170b81a5b3bfdcd5f2a3890a184aa79dafb6b15b38d2208b104:0
- value
- 1032414
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d092a13a0d9a423dc223ca566c463349e481cf OP_EQUAL
- address
- 3Luhgid6fwMAnsSMQiWQ1fSywGeoxhwZ8J